For the business and social meetings, … Web26 okt. 2013 · The Indian culture tends to be biased towards politeness and keeping people happy. This trend is also seen at work. Respecting seniors by age is another issue that Indian employers are particular about. Disagreement with the seniors can be perceived as disrespectful, and is hence suppressed by employees and companies at large. mavi cricketer
